Step 2: For the … WebAug 5, 2015 · Let’s start with a formal definition of a limit at a finite point. If we let f (x) be a function and a and L be real numbers. Then we say that L is the limit of f (x) as x approaches a, provided that as we get sufficiently close to a, from both sides without actually equaling a, we can make f (x) as close to L . WebSep 26, 2014 · lim x→0− 1 x = 1 0− = −∞. 1 is divided by a number approaching 0, so the magnitude of the quotient gets larger and larger, which can be represented by ∞. When a positive number is divided by a negative number, the resulting number must be negative. Hence, then limit above is −∞. (Caution: When you have infinite limits, those ...
